Filling in Eyebrows

To fill in Eyebrows its always best to do with eye shadow than the eyebrow pencil. This is to avoid harsh and sharp appearance which gives fake look. Apply with dark browns even if you have black eyebrow or hair color, not necessary to color your eyebrows with same as your hair color. It is completely your own preference! After applying eye shadow, preferably with eyebrow angled brush, comb through them with the help of eyebrow comb brush to soften it more and keep them in place. Eyebrow mascara is a good option too as it applies quickly saving time. Available in almost all high end beauty supply. I have worked with few and they all did good job.

Filling In Your Eyebrows

The trick to full brows is to come clean, then fill in the blanks. Waxing director Eliza Petrescu of Avon Salon & Spa explains it for us:

* Choose a pencil and powder in the correct shade. Women with fair complexions should use a blonde shade, those with olive tones should go tawny or brown, and those with with African-American skin should use gray.

* Brush brows downward with a dry, mascara-like wand. To define the arch, use the pencil to draw a line along the upper edge of the brow. Comb the brows upward and outward.

* For added fullness, dust eye shadow into the hairs of the brow with a stiff, slanted brush. Dip the brush into a tiny amount of powder and use short, gentle strokes while applying.

* If brows have been severely overtweezed, brush the hairs in the direction of the growth, and fill in any visible patches with powder. Avoid adding to the top or bottom of the brows.

* Comb a clear brow gel up through the brows to set hairs in place.
